Yes, you need a medical degree to become a surgeon, a MBChB in the UK or one of two degrees in the United States: the Doctor of Medicine (M.D) degree or the Doctor of Osteopathic Medicine (D.O.) degree. Sometimes they do not carry the title 'Dr' as it is custom that surgeons drop their 'doctor' title after some time in the profession.

Doctors and surgeons perform different duties. Doctors, medically speaking, perform tasks such as diagnosis, treatment and some small sugical procedures (this is by no means all of their tasks). A surgeon is a Doctor Who has specialised in surgery, that is, they are the ones who cut you open to do internal work on the body. A doctor will refer you to a surgeon if they feel it is necessary.

What is an Army Doctor called?

A Surgeon. The head doctor at division is the Division Surgeon, the head doctor at corps is the Corps Surgeon, a doctor who treats aviation personnel is a Flight Surgeon and the head doctor in the Army is the Surgeon General of the Army. They call them Surgeons instead of Doctors because the medics we have out in the units are nicknamed "Doc."
